Job Description

Responsibilities / Tasks

The Manufacturing Engineer is responsible for planning, directing, and coordinating manufacturing processes in an industrial plant. This role involves optimizing the use of facilities, equipment, materials, and personnel to boost operational efficiency. Additionally, the engineer is tasked with overseeing the development, implementation, and maintenance of quality standards for industrial processes, materials, and products, ensuring they meet or exceed expectations. They collaborate with various departments to drive continuous improvement and ensure efficient and safe manufacturing operations.

  • Design and implement efficient manufacturing processes.
  • Identify and execute process improvements to boost productivity.
  • Work with design teams on new products ensuring manufacturability.
  • Conduct root cause analysis and implement corrective actions.
  • Develop and maintain SOPs and manufacturing guidelines.
  • Evaluate and select equipment and tooling.
  • Lead or participate in improvement projects like Lean Manufacturing and Six Sigma.
  • Provide technical support and training to production staff.
  • Collaborate with suppliers for quality materials and equipment.
  • Stay updated with industry trends and best practices

Your Profile / Qualifications

  • Bachelor's in Mechanical, Industrial, or Manufacturing Engineering (advanced degree a plus).
  • 3+ years of experience in manufacturing or process optimization.
  • Strong knowledge of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ma, Kaizen.
  • Proficient in CAD and manufacturing software.
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ects independently.
  • Hands-on experience with machining, fabrication, and assembly preferred.
  • Knowledge of regulatory standards (ISO, FDA) desirable.
